Graphite combines with fluorine above 400 °C (752 °F) to produce non-stoichiometric carbon monofluoride; higher temperatures generate gaseous fluorocarbons, sometimes with explosions. Inhalation of the gas is dangerous. Fluorine reacts violently with many materials, many at room temperature, and decomposes to hydrofluoric acid on contact with moisture.
